Transaction 17e1e631627cb1b1875902e112052369a82cf35e8e31040fd9ad12c22e506af9
1 Input
1 Output
-
17e1e631627cb1b1875902e112052369a82cf35e8e31040fd9ad12c22e506af9:0
- value
- 2937362
- script pubkey
- OP_0 OP_PUSHBYTES_20 9a84e5ebcf8deac8ce2ebedd9d3cd335f34b1ff5
- address
- bc1qn2zwt6703h4v3n3whmwe60xnxhe5k8l4cpua7v